>All I would hope for is to connect the Mac mini to the slot loading >iMac with a cable and use the G3 as a 'quick and dirty' monitor. This >would just require an adapter plug?
With a SLOT LOAD iMac, no it isn't just an adaptor plug. There is no easy way to connect to the CRT on the slot load versions.
